Java flyway迁移中的多个alter脚本不工作

Java flyway迁移中的多个alter脚本不工作,java,sql,postgresql,database-migration,flyway,Java,Sql,Postgresql,Database Migration,Flyway,我已经为两个不同的表创建了一个带有alter脚本的flyway迁移文件。。但成功应用迁移后,我只能看到一个表的结果 下面是我添加的脚本,文件名为V202001082022\uuuu add.sql ALTER TABLE table1 ADD COLUMN occupancytype character varying(64) DEFAULT NULL, ADD COLUMN suboccupancytype character varying(64) DEFAULT NULL,

我已经为两个不同的表创建了一个带有alter脚本的flyway迁移文件。。但成功应用迁移后,我只能看到一个表的结果

下面是我添加的脚本,文件名为V202001082022\uuuu add.sql

ALTER TABLE table1   
ADD COLUMN occupancytype character varying(64) DEFAULT NULL,  
ADD COLUMN suboccupancytype character varying(64) DEFAULT NULL,  
ADD COLUMN usages character varying(64) DEFAULT NULL;

ALTER TABLE table2  
ADD COLUMN occupancytype character varying(64) DEFAULT NULL,  
ADD COLUMN suboccupancytype character varying(64) DEFAULT NULL,  
ADD COLUMN usages character varying(64) DEFAULT NULL;
在这里,成功添加了表1中的列,但没有在表2中添加任何列


我希望执行两个脚本,非常感谢任何帮助。

这很奇怪,因为默认情况下,每个迁移脚本都在一个事务中执行。要么全有,要么什么都没有。也许你可以找到一些关于迁移执行的flyway日志。是的,这很奇怪。。我可以在我的服务日志和迁移历史记录表中看到迁移成功消息。